Throughout the week, you’ll learn and experience: Passage sailing, steering a yacht, night sailing, sail handling, ropework, how to keep safe onboard and much more. 

Each crew member will be assigned to a watch, and the two watches will alternate responsibility for deck and domestic duties; keeping the yacht sailing efficiently, the crew fed and the boat clean.

Royal Yachting Association (RYA) Certificate

You’ll hopefully get the chance to complete the RYA Competent Crew course while you’re on board.

The syllabus includes: 

  • Sea terms and parts of a boat, rigging and sails 
  • Sail handling 
  • Ropework 
  • Fire precautions 
  • Personal safety equipment 
  • Man overboard 
  • Emergency equipment 
  • Manners and customs 
  • Rules of the ‘road’ (at sea) 
  • Dinghies  

The cost of your RYA certificate is included in the price. RYA logbooks are available for purchase onboard at a cost of £6 (Skippers are only able to take cash for this).
